Unpacking the Causes of Age-Related Weakness

Weakness in older adults is a complex issue, often resulting from a combination of physiological and lifestyle factors. While some decline in muscle mass is a natural part of aging, extreme weakness and fatigue are not inevitable. Key contributing factors include:

  • Sarcopenia: This is the medical term for the age-related, progressive loss of muscle mass and strength. Starting around age 40 and accelerating after 75, sarcopenia can significantly impact mobility and overall function.
  • Chronic Medical Conditions: Several common conditions in older adults can cause persistent fatigue and weakness. These include diabetes, heart disease, thyroid issues, kidney disease, and anemia, which affect up to 10% of those aged 65 and older.
  • Nutritional Deficiencies: A lack of essential nutrients, particularly protein, vitamin D, and B12, can hinder muscle repair and energy production. Inadequate protein intake is a major contributor to accelerated muscle loss.
  • Inactivity and Sedentary Lifestyle: A lack of regular physical activity directly contributes to muscle atrophy. The saying “use it or lose it” is particularly true for muscle mass, and inactivity can create a negative cycle of fear, reduced movement, and further weakness.
  • Medications: Certain medications, including some antidepressants and antihistamines, can cause fatigue as a side effect. It is crucial to review all prescriptions with a healthcare provider to identify any potential contributors.
  • Mental and Emotional Health: Conditions like depression, anxiety, and social isolation can lead to emotional and physical exhaustion. A lack of engagement and a low mood can sap energy and reduce motivation to stay active.

Tailored Exercise: Your Prescription for Strength

Exercise is one of the most effective ways to combat and reverse age-related weakness. A balanced routine for seniors should include four key components: strength, balance, flexibility, and aerobic activity. Always consult a doctor before starting a new regimen.

Strength and Resistance Training

Resistance exercises are critical for building and maintaining muscle mass. These can be done with minimal equipment and adapted to individual needs.

  • Chair Squats: Stand in front of a sturdy chair. Slowly lower your body as if to sit, then stand back up, using the chair for support as needed.
  • Wall Push-Ups: Place your hands on a wall, slightly wider than shoulder-width apart. Lean in towards the wall and push back, keeping your body straight.
  • Resistance Band Curls: Use a resistance band to perform bicep curls, strengthening the arm muscles.

Balance and Flexibility Exercises

Improving balance is crucial for fall prevention, while flexibility maintains range of motion.

  • Single-Leg Stand: Hold onto a chair for support and lift one foot off the floor for as long as you can. Switch legs and repeat.
  • Heel-to-Toe Walk: Walk slowly with one foot directly in front of the other, as if on a tightrope.
  • Chair Yoga: Many online tutorials offer chair-based yoga routines that enhance flexibility and balance safely.

Aerobic Activity

Cardio improves endurance and overall energy levels. Aim for 150 minutes of moderate intensity activity per week.

  • Brisk Walking: Even a few minutes of walking a few times a day can boost energy.
  • Swimming or Water Aerobics: Low-impact options that are gentle on joints.
  • Cycling: Use a stationary bike to get the heart rate up in a controlled environment.

Nutrition: The Fuel for Strength

Your diet is the fuel for muscle health. As you age, your body’s ability to process protein and absorb certain vitamins may decrease, making smart nutritional choices even more important.

  • Increase Protein Intake: Aim for 25–30 grams of high-quality protein per meal to stimulate muscle protein synthesis. Good sources include lean meats, fish, eggs, dairy, and legumes.
  • Prioritize Whole Foods: Unprocessed foods like fruits, vegetables, and whole grains provide essential vitamins, minerals, and antioxidants that energize the body and support overall health.
  • Address Vitamin D Deficiency: Many older adults are low in vitamin D, which is vital for energy and mood. Talk to your doctor about testing and potential supplements.
  • Stay Hydrated: The sense of thirst diminishes with age, increasing the risk of dehydration, which causes fatigue and weakness. Keep water readily available and aim for sufficient daily fluid intake.

Comparing Key Nutrients for Senior Health

Nutrient Primary Role in Combating Weakness Best Food Sources for Seniors
Protein Builds and repairs muscle tissue, combating sarcopenia. Lean meats, poultry, fish, eggs, Greek yogurt, beans, lentils
Vitamin D Enhances calcium absorption for bone health and supports muscle function. Sunlight, fortified milk, fatty fish, supplements
Vitamin B12 Essential for red blood cell formation and nerve function, crucial for energy levels. Animal products (meat, fish), fortified cereals, supplements
Calcium Maintains bone density and aids muscle function, especially for fall prevention. Low-fat dairy, fortified foods, leafy greens, canned fish

Lifestyle Adjustments and Medical Management

Beyond diet and exercise, a holistic approach is best for tackling weakness.

  • Prioritize Quality Sleep: Aim for 7–9 hours per night. Establish a consistent bedtime routine, avoid caffeine late in the day, and limit screen time before bed.
  • Manage Stress and Mental Health: Anxiety and depression can contribute significantly to fatigue. Engaging in hobbies, socializing with friends and family, and practicing relaxation techniques can help.
  • Engage in Purposeful Activity: Boredom can drain energy. Participating in social activities, volunteering, or learning a new skill can foster engagement and productivity.
  • Review Medications: Schedule an appointment with your healthcare provider to discuss any side effects from your medications that could be contributing to fatigue.
  • Consider Assistive Devices: For those with severe weakness, mobility devices like canes or walkers can improve balance and stability, enabling a more active lifestyle and preventing falls.

What to Do When Weakness Persists

If you have made significant lifestyle changes and continue to experience persistent, unexplained weakness, it is vital to see a healthcare professional. They can perform a physical examination and order tests to rule out underlying medical conditions such as anemia, thyroid dysfunction, or infection. A doctor may also recommend physical therapy, which can provide a personalized exercise plan to address specific areas of weakness and improve mobility.
